Basic Drilling and Completions
Course Description
This integrated course combines the fundamentals of drilling and well completions, providing participants with a comprehensive understanding of both disciplines. Topics include drilling rig components, well control, casing and cementing, completion design, and key completion components. The course prepares participants to manage drilling and completion operations seamlessly.
